- Hyper-Local Data: This isn't your average, run-of-the-mill weather forecast. Weather Underground uses a vast network of personal weather stations (PWS) to give you incredibly precise readings for specific neighborhoods in Iowa City. We're talking down-to-the-block accuracy! You'll see the real-time conditions right where you are, not some generalized data from miles away. Imagine knowing the exact temperature and rainfall in your backyard compared to the airport.
- Real-Time Conditions: No more guessing games! Get up-to-the-minute updates on temperature, humidity, wind speed, rainfall, and more. See exactly what's happening right now in Iowa City. This is super useful when you're trying to decide what to wear, whether to bike to work, or if you need to take extra precautions during severe weather.
- Detailed Forecasts: Beyond the current conditions, Weather Underground provides detailed hourly and daily forecasts. Plan your day with confidence, knowing what to expect hour by hour. Whether it's a potential thunderstorm, a sunny afternoon, or a frosty morning, you'll be prepared. The forecasts often include probabilities of precipitation, so you can gauge the likelihood of rain or snow.
- Interactive Maps: Dive deep into the weather patterns with interactive maps. Track storms, view radar imagery, and see where precipitation is headed. These maps are fantastic for visualizing the weather and understanding its movement. They can also help you anticipate changes in the weather before they arrive.
- Severe Weather Alerts: Stay safe with timely alerts for severe weather. Weather Underground pushes out notifications for watches and warnings, so you can take cover when necessary. This is crucial for protecting yourself and your loved ones during storms, tornadoes, and other hazardous conditions. You can customize the alerts to your specific location to ensure you only receive relevant notifications.
- Customizable Interface: Tailor the app or website to your preferences. Choose the data you want to see, set up custom notifications, and save your favorite locations. This personalized experience makes it easy to get the information you need quickly and efficiently. You can also adjust the units of measurement to your liking (e.g., Celsius or Fahrenheit).
- Historical Data: Dig into the past with historical weather data. See what the weather was like on a specific date, track trends, and compare current conditions to previous years. This is great for planning events, understanding climate patterns, or just satisfying your curiosity. You can also use historical data to analyze how the weather has changed over time.

- Safety: Iowa City, like much of the Midwest, can experience severe weather, including thunderstorms, tornadoes, and blizzards. Having access to accurate and timely weather information is crucial for staying safe. Weather Underground's severe weather alerts can provide early warnings, allowing you to take appropriate action to protect yourself and your family. Knowing when a storm is approaching can make all the difference in ensuring your safety.
- Planning: From outdoor activities to commuting, the weather plays a huge role in our daily plans. Knowing the forecast helps you make informed decisions about what to wear, how to travel, and whether to postpone or cancel outdoor events. If you're planning a bike ride, you'll want to know if it's going to rain. If you're driving to work, you'll want to be aware of any potential ice or snow. Accurate weather information helps you plan ahead and avoid unexpected disruptions.
- Agriculture: For those involved in agriculture, weather is critical. Farmers need to know when to plant, when to harvest, and how to protect their crops from extreme weather conditions. Weather Underground's detailed forecasts and historical data can help farmers make informed decisions about their operations. Access to accurate weather information can significantly impact crop yields and overall agricultural productivity.
- Energy Consumption: Weather affects energy consumption. During hot summer days, people use more electricity to run their air conditioners. During cold winter days, people use more energy to heat their homes. By knowing the forecast, you can anticipate your energy needs and adjust your thermostat accordingly. This can help you save money on your energy bills and reduce your carbon footprint.
- Health: Weather can impact health. Extreme temperatures can exacerbate certain medical conditions. High humidity can make it difficult to breathe. By knowing the weather forecast, you can take precautions to protect your health. For example, if you have asthma, you may want to stay indoors on days with high pollen counts or poor air quality. If you have heart problems, you may need to take extra precautions during extreme heat or cold.
- Local News Channels: KCRG-TV9, KWWL-TV7, and other local news channels provide weather forecasts and updates. These channels often have meteorologists who specialize in local weather patterns. Watching the local news can give you a good overview of the weather situation in Iowa City.
- The National Weather Service (NWS): The NWS is a government agency that provides weather forecasts and warnings for the entire United States. Their website is a reliable source of information, especially during severe weather events. The NWS also issues official watches and warnings, which are important for staying safe.
- AccuWeather: AccuWeather is another popular weather forecasting service. They offer detailed forecasts, interactive maps, and severe weather alerts. AccuWeather's website and app are easy to use and provide a wealth of information.
- Social Media: Many meteorologists and weather enthusiasts share updates and insights on social media platforms like Twitter and Facebook. Following these accounts can give you real-time information and expert analysis. Social media can also be a good way to get updates during rapidly changing weather conditions.
